## Step 4: Retry failed exports

When the Marlowe export queue reports failures, verify that the retry worker on the Fenwick cluster is running before re-enqueuing. Each retry must reuse the original batch token, otherwise the ledger dedupe check in Varden will silently drop rows. Confirm the backoff cap is set to 300 seconds in staging. Before restarting the worker, add the export signing secret to its env file:

vault entry, yagep-yagef: COURIER_KEY13=8965fb29ff62d

# ShrinkRay Environments

Welcome aboard! ShrinkRay is our CLI for batch image resizing, and it runs in three environments: sandbox, staging, and prod. Sandbox is a free-for-all, staging mirrors prod weekly, and prod is hands-off without a ticket. Each environment has its own worker pool and output bucket, so don't mix them up. To get oriented, these are the staging configuration values you'll see most often.

config for bahop-baduf:
[kasion]
team = lamath
access_code = ac_d807e5
host = kasion.paliqcloud.corp
port = 4000
owner = julix.tamvan
peer = frair.qorvelsoft.local

## Tilecache Layer (eng sync notes)

The Greywharf tile-rendering cache sits between the renderer and the Lanham edge nodes. Eviction is LRU, 4 GB per node; misses fall through to live render with a 300 ms budget. Invalidation is zoom-level scoped — never flush globally during peak. Cache writes authenticate against the internal Varrow metadata service, and the key that service expects is listed directly below.

API key for kajeg-tajop: qvz3-w1m